Analysis

In 2025, population ages 15-19, male in Guyana stood at 9.2%.

That represents a change of up 1.1% on the previous year and down 16.6% over ten years.

Over the whole period, population ages 15-19, male in Guyana peaked at 11.9% in 1979 and was at its lowest, 8.9%, in 1960.

That places Guyana 83rd out of 218 countries with data for 2025, putting it in the middle of the range.

The long-run direction has been consistently falling across the 66 years of available data.
